Contents
This course covers the following topics
1. Mouse dissection2. Histological sample preparation3. Mouse histology demonstrated in six common mouse strains (C56Bl6J and N, FVB/N, C3HeBFeJ, 129P2OlaHsd and BalbcbyJ)4. Mouse versus human comparative anatomy and histologyTeaching methods
